Abstract: | Specifications of a new Apogee Alta U47 CCD camera mounted at the Kyiv meridian axial circle (MAC) are presented. The camera
is based on the 1024 × 1024 pxl e2v CCD47-10 with pixel sizes of 13 × 13 μm. Observations are carried out in the scan-drift
mode with an effective exposure time of 77 s for equatorial stars. The MAC photometric system answers the standard Johnson
V band, the MAC limiting magnitude V is 17
m
. The test MAC observations of 2009 give positional accuracy and V magnitude errors equal to approximately 0.1″ and 0.09
m
, respectively, for Tycho-2 stars. The telescope is used for observations of equatorial stars with the purpose of detecting
their positions, proper motion, and brightness. |
